Our client is seeking an experienced and proactive Project Manager to oversee the delivery of renewable energy projects, including solar PV, battery storage, and associated infrastructure. The successful candidate will be responsible for managing projects from initial handover through to completion, ensuring they are delivered safely, on time, within budget, and to the required quality standards.

Key Responsibilities

  • Manage multiple renewable energy projects from pre-construction through commissioning and handover
  • Develop and maintain detailed project programmes, budgets, and risk registers
  • Ensure projects are delivered in line with contractual, technical, and regulatory requirements
  • Act as the primary point of contact for clients, contractors, consultants, and internal teams
  • Coordinate with all internal departments as required
  • Provide clear and regular project updates to senior management and clients
  • Ensure all works are carried out in accordance with health, safety, and environmental standards
  • Promote a strong safety culture across all project sites
  • Ensure compliance with CDM regulations, ISO 45001 and company policies
  • Manage contracts, variations, and change control processes
  • Monitor costs and cash flow, identifying and mitigating financial risks
  • Support procurement activities and contractor management
  • Ensure quality assurance and quality control processes are implemented
  • Oversee testing, commissioning, and final handover documentation
  • Identify lessons learned and contribute to continuous improvement

How to prepare for a job interview at Trc Power & Energy

✨Know Your Projects Inside Out

Before the interview, make sure you thoroughly understand the renewable energy projects you've worked on. Be ready to discuss specific challenges you faced and how you overcame them. This will show your potential employer that you have hands-on experience and can manage projects effectively.

✨Brush Up on Regulations and Standards

Familiarise yourself with relevant regulations like CDM, ISO 45001, and any other standards mentioned in the job description. Being able to speak confidently about these will demonstrate your expertise and commitment to safety and compliance, which is crucial for a Project Manager role.

✨Prepare for Scenario-Based Questions

Expect questions that ask how you would handle specific project scenarios, such as managing budget overruns or dealing with stakeholder conflicts. Think of examples from your past experiences that highlight your problem-solving skills and ability to stay calm under pressure.

✨Showcase Your Leadership Style

As a Project Manager, your leadership skills are key. Be prepared to discuss your approach to leading teams, how you motivate others, and how you ensure clear communication. Sharing examples of successful team collaborations will help illustrate your capability to manage multiple projects and stakeholders.
